Description
A delightful treat that combines the sweetness of ripe bananas with rich chocolate chips, perfect for breakfast, snacks, or dessert.
Ingredients
Scale
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, room temperature
- 1 cup packed light brown sugar
- 1 large egg, room temperature
- 1 1/2 tsp vanilla extract
- 1/2 tsp fine salt
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1 cup mashed overripe banana (about 2 large bananas)
- 3/4 cup chocolate chips (semi-sweet or dark)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) and line an 8×8 inch baking dish with parchment paper, greasing it with cooking spray.
- Cream together the unsalted butter and light brown sugar in a large mixing bowl until fluffy, about 2-3 minutes.
- Add the egg, vanilla extract, and fine salt, mixing until well combined.
- Gently fold in the all-purpose flour until just combined, then incorporate the mashed bananas and chocolate chips evenly.
- Pour the batter into the prepared baking dish and spread it evenly, adding extra chocolate chips on top if desired.
- Bake in the preheated oven for 33 to 37 minutes, rotating halfway through. The bars are done when the edges are golden brown and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Let the bars cool in the pan for 10 minutes, then transfer to a wire rack to cool completely before slicing into 16 squares.
Notes
For dietary adjustments, consider using coconut oil instead of butter, coconut sugar instead of brown sugar, or a gluten-free flour blend in place of all-purpose flour.
